Chinese directors Zhang Yimo and Chen Kaige are among the 35 world famous filmmakers working together on a film to mark the 60th anniversary* of the Cannes Film Festival. The festival’s president, Gilles Jacob, revealed* the names of the participants last week, which also include Wong Kar-wai of Hong Kong and Taiwan directors Hous Hsiao-hsien and Tsai Ming-liang. Each director is asked to shoot a 3-minute feature film with the theme of movie-going. The shorts will be packaged* into one collective film to be called “To Each His Own Cinema.” The film will be screened during a day of celebrations for the anniversary on May 20, the first Sunday of the festival, which runs from May 16 to 27.
